How they compare
South Africa currently reports 29.96 % change on previous year against 29.49 % change on previous year in New Zealand, a difference of 0.47 % change on previous year.
The two have swapped places 33 times across 63 shared years of data; in 1962 it was New Zealand ahead.
New Zealand ranks 43rd and South Africa ranks 41st of 195 countries.
Across the 7 decades both report, New Zealand averaged higher in 1 and South Africa in 6.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| New Zealand | South Africa |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1960s | 22.43 % change on previous year | 45.04 % change on previous year | 22.6 % change on previous year | South Africa |
| 1970s | 8.8 % change on previous year | 31.41 % change on previous year | 22.61 % change on previous year | South Africa |
| 1980s | -0.5503 % change on previous year | 4 % change on previous year | 4.55 % change on previous year | South Africa |
| 1990s | 5.57 % change on previous year | 26.45 % change on previous year | 20.88 % change on previous year | South Africa |
| 2000s | 5.88 % change on previous year | 3.96 % change on previous year | 1.91 % change on previous year | New Zealand |
| 2010s | -6.73 % change on previous year | -3.87 % change on previous year | 2.86 % change on previous year | South Africa |
| 2020s | -0.4641 % change on previous year | 4.44 % change on previous year | 4.91 % change on previous year | South Africa |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
